The Palearctic or Palaearctic's one of the eight ecozones dividing the Earth surface. Physically, the Palearctic's the largest ecozone. It includes the terrestrial ecoregions of Europe, Asia north of the Himalaya foothills, northern Africa, and the northern and central parts of the Arabian Peninsula. Major ecological regions The Palearctic ecozone includes mostly boreal and temperate climate ecoregions, which run across Eurasia from western Europe to the Bering Sea.
